Phratora laticollis


Apparently this species is primarily found on poplars, especially Aspen. This one was at a site where there's lots of Aspen, but this individual was found on another Poplar species, probably a hybrid (I had previously found Phratora vitellinae on Aspen there). I keyed it using Duff, arriving at Phratora laticollis before I checked the genitalia. Happily the aedeagus supported this identification.
